NEW PORT RICHEY, Fla. – The Pasco Sheriff’s Office is urgently appealing to the public for information regarding the whereabouts of a missing/runaway 16-year-old, Jean Suarez.
Deputies are actively searching for the teen, who was last seen on Saturday, November 1, at approximately 2 p.m. in the 9th Ave. area of New Port Richey.
Jean Suarez is described as being 5’10” tall, weighing around 180 lbs., with brown hair and brown eyes. When he was last seen, Suarez was wearing a gray T-shirt and black shorts. The Pasco Sheriff’s Office is asking anyone who may have seen Suarez or knows of his location to contact authorities.
If you have any details concerning Jean Suarez’s whereabouts, you are urged to call the Pasco Sheriff’s Non-Emergency Line at 727-847-8102, option 7, or submit tips online by visiting the official Pasco Sheriff’s Office website at PascoSheriff.com/tips.
